Information About The Show Is Kept Top Secret
When people joining the audience of The Ellen DeGeneres Show set, they generally have an idea as to what’s in store, games, celebrity appearances, a heartwarming story, and of course some kind of surprise. The point is before arriving for the show, people do not exactly know what will happen or will be making an appearance. Basically, a lot of it is kept secret as the producers want the show to have an element of surprise which then leads to more excitement. But also, a lot of details can change at any point, so they don’t want to disappoint anyone. Regardless, audience members will always have a lot of fun!

Clapping Is Choreographed As Well
As we mentioned before Ellen’s show is all about being happy and cheerful which is why there is a lot of music, singing, and dancing, which believe it or not but it is actually all choreographed. Want to know what else is choreographed? The clapping! So if you thought the hollering, clapping, and cheering was all completely spontaneous – guess again! The audience is told exactly when to do what by the staff.
